Its Monday, May 19 and the Guardians (25-21) are in Minneapolis to take on the Twins (26-21).
Logan Allen is slated to take the mound for Cleveland against Bailey Ober for Minnesota.
The Twins lost yesterday to the Brewers but won two of three against them over the weekend. They shutout Milwaukee in each of their two wins. Pablo Lopez allowed just two hits and no runs over six innings in Saturday’s 7-0 win and Joe Ryan also allowed a mere two hits over six innings in Friday’s 3-0 win.
The Guardians have lost four in a row following a lost weekend in Cincinnati to the Reds. The last two games scored two runs over the last two games of the series. Cleveland did not do much offensively over the weekend, but Jose Ramirez did extend his hitting streak to 12 games (17-44). The veteran is hitting .357 in May overall (20-56).
